What is a remote SQL Server developer?

A Remote SQL Server Developer is an IT professional who specializes in designing, developing, and maintaining databases using Microsoft SQL Server, while working from a location outside the traditional office environment. Their responsibilities often include writing complex SQL queries, creating stored procedures, optimizing database performance, and ensuring data security. They collaborate with other team members virtually to support applications and business processes that rely on SQL Server databases. Remote SQL Server Developers typically use remote access tools and communication platforms to stay connected with their teams and manage tasks effectively.

What does a remote SQL Server developer do?

The job duties of a remote SQL server developer include designing, expanding, updating, and maintaining databases and application tools using SQL servers. As a remote SQL server developer, you work from home on a computer to establish a database system and script functions to extract, store, and load data. In addition to facilitating storage, you may develop applications that make it possible for clients or employees to access and visualize the data. Your responsibilities in this virtual career may include taking steps to maintain the database and troubleshoot when necessary.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ote SQL Server develop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ote SQL Server Developer, you need strong expertise in T-SQL, database design, performance tuning, and a solid understanding of relational database concepts, typically backed by a degree in computer science or a related field. Proficiency with SQL Server Management Studio (SSMS), Azure SQL, source control systems like Git, and certifications such as Microsoft Certified: Azure Database Administrator Associate are highly valued. Excellent problem-solving abilities, self-motivation, and effective remote communication skills help you excel in distributed teams. These skills ensure robust, secure database solutions and smooth collaboration on complex projects, even when working remotely.

How do remote SQL Server developers typically collaborate with other team members across different locations?

Remote SQL Server Developers often work closely with cross-functional teams, including application developers, data analysts, and project managers, through virtual collaboration tools. Communication typically occurs via video meetings, chat platforms, and project management software to coordinate database changes, troubleshoot issues, and align on project goals. Regular code reviews and version control practices are essential to ensure consistency and quality across distributed teams. Being proactive in communication and documenting work clearly are key to overcoming the challenges of remote collaboration.

What is the difference between Remote Sql Server Developer vs Remote Data Analyst?

AspectRemote Sql Server DeveloperRemote Data Analyst
Required SkillsSQL, T-SQL, database design, performance tuningSQL, data visualization, statistical analysis
CertificationsMicrosoft SQL Server certificationsMicrosoft Excel, Tableau, Power BI certifications
Work EnvironmentDatabase development, backend data managementData interpretation, reporting, dashboards
Industry UsageIT, software, finance, healthcareMarketing, finance, consulting, research

While both roles involve working with data and SQL, Remote Sql Server Developers focus on building and maintaining databases, optimizing queries, and ensuring data integrity. Remote Data Analysts interpret data, create reports, and provide insights. The roles often overlap but serve different primary functions within organizations.
